Transaction 22820ce26be0255df12e65172631dfc44ddc7b7b5418bfb563c3831a7b2186e7

1 Input
1 Outputs
  • 22820ce26be0255df12e65172631dfc44ddc7b7b5418bfb563c3831a7b2186e7:0
  • value  1947711
    address  1EMkApUCCFFSWp161JaziHjn4zUkVZdhs7